Output 482637b0d035662f9ce4070c71d8b8208670eeeacdaa741fd363531d91fa1efe:0

value
626640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0549677188fb6afcf289c03faa86213183192346 OP_EQUAL
address
32AyEhzPEzJ4QTarLopjSa6oF4WdukyPnp
transaction
482637b0d035662f9ce4070c71d8b8208670eeeacdaa741fd363531d91fa1efe
spent
true